WebThe subdiscipline of ocean optics (sometimes called marine or hydrologic optics) concerns the study of light and its propagation through the ocean, whereas bio - optical oceanography or bio-optics connotes biological effects on optical properties and vice versa. WebMay 19, 2024 · IOPs are properties of the medium and do not depend on the ambient light field. That is, a volume of water has well defined absorption and scattering properties whether or not there is any light there to be absorbed or scattered.
